Notes:The 'Habitation' series of sculptures are informed by notions of place and belonging. They reference modernist architecture, coastal rock formations, Roman ruins and Chinese calligraphy, whilst deftly alluding to Ngan's belief that "buildings should reflect our feelings." Carved from polystyrene blocks using hot wire pokers, before being cast in aluminium or bronze, Ngan's 'Habitation' sculptures resemble emotive 'buildings,' appearing to have been constructed by human hand and nature in equal measure
